The swirl flowmeter operates under the same technology as the Vortex Flowmeter. The vortex flowmeter is a kind of measuring fluid vibration instrument. It adopts anti-vibration structure design and advanced signal recognition algorithm. It has good anti-vibration performance and a low range of lower limits, which can achieve the ideal measurement of process control or energy supply.
It takes advantage of vortex shedding principles that occur when a flowing fluid come up against a bluff obstacle in its path. Additionally, the swirl flowmeter adds a ‘twist’ in conditioning the fluid, which results in the reduced installation considerations mentioned above, while improving performance.
Vortex flow meters are best suited for flow measurements where the introduction of moving parts presents problems. They are available in industrial grade, brass, or all plastic construction. Sensitivity to variations in process conditions is low and, with no moving parts, wear is relatively low compared to other types of flow meters.
The swirl flowmeter forces incoming fluid through a fixed swirl-inducing element (Swirler) located at the upstream inlet of the meter body.
The Swirler imparts a tangential velocity to the fluid, and then accelerates the flow through a reduction in the meter body bore. The primary fluid rotation caused by the Swirler has a low pressure zone at its core.
A Vortex Flow Meter is typically made of 316 stainless steel or Hastelloy and includes a bluff body, a vortex sensor assembly, and the transmitter electronics – although the latter can also be mounted remotely (Figure 2). They are typically available in flange sizes from ½ in. to 12 in. The installed cost of vortex meters is competitive with that of orifice meters in sizes under six inches. Wafer body meters (flangeless) have the lowest cost, while flanged meters are preferred if the process fluid is hazardous or at a high temperature.
